我在尝试安装时遇到一个奇怪的问题dev-lib/gobject-introspection
:
>>> Emerging (1 of 9) dev-libs/gobject-introspection-1.42.0
......
configure: error: Package requirements (glib-2.0 > 2.36.0) were not met:
No package `glib-2.0` found
我已经dev-libs/glib-2.42.1
安装了,但是有一些奇怪的问题pkg-config
:
$ pkg-config --modversion glib-2.0
Package glib-2.0 was not found in the pkg-config search path.
Perhaps you should add the directory containing `glib-2.0.pc`
to the PKG_CONFIG_PATH environment variable
No package 'glib-2.0' found
$ echo $PKG_CONFIG_PATH
$
而且看起来好像没有glib-2.0.pc
文件/usr/lib/pkgconfig
。有该文件/usr/lib32/pkgconfig/glib-2.0.pc
,但适用于以前版本的 glib-2.38.2
谁能向我解释一下,可能出了什么问题以及如何解决这个问题?我已经在上问过这个问题gentoo论坛,但也许我在这里会有更好的运气。
答案1
另一种答案是:不涉及拉入几乎那么多不需要的包。
sudo apt-get install libglib2.0-dev